Title
Bayesian approach to phase-difference-based phase unwrapping

Abstract
We address the study of phase-difference-based phase unwrapping in a statistical framework. We derive the joint statistics of the measured phased differences on a 2D grid; for two cases, we measure a single or several (scaled) wrapped value(s) of the absolute phase. We then determine and study the structure of the unwrapped phase maximum likelihood estimator and compare it to existing 2D phase-difference-based, single-acquisition, phase unwrapping algorithms. Furthermore, we investigate the possibility of introducing a-priori information.
